What are Health Savings Accounts?You may have been hearing about Health Savings Accounts (HSAs) in the news as a new way for individuals to pay for health care costs. But what are Health Savings Accounts?
HSAs are individual accounts which allow you to use pre-tax dollars to pay for future medical expenses. You will be able to deduct your contributions to your HSA, and the account earnings will accumulate on a tax-deferred basis. Distributions from your HSA are tax-free if they are used for qualified medical expenses. HSAs are designed specifically for individuals who have chosen a high-deductible health plan (HDHP).
